Death of a Bavarian bass, 92
The basso Hans Günter Nöcker,who died last week, was a popular soloist for 43 years in the Bavarian Staatsoper. Discovered...

Man Explained - Wagner's Ring
No doubt the highest achievement in the musical drama repertoire of all times. and an essential philosophical and sociological essay of the modern age, Der Ring des Nibelungen is and will always be a contemporary testament of Man’s ethics and revolutionary spirit. Because, first and foremost, Wagner’s titanic saga is not about Gods or mythological figures, but solely about Man. Humanity is there depicted in all of its ethics, passions, deeds, intrigues, evil, compassion, ambitions, subjugation, power struggles and class wars, racism, faithfulness, deception and love. The extremely intricate plot is rendered into the most amazing text, which is in turn masterfully woven with the musical language through a most clever, complex and evocative leit-motiv architecture.
